Meta, a leading global platform in social networking and digital experiences, has undergone recent rounds of workforce adjustments tied to strategic realignments. While formal layoff announcements follow HR protocols, the term “meta layoffs employees” broadly reflects real roles affected during these transitions. These employees often work in support, engineering, product, marketing, and operations—areas critical to Meta’s service delivery but sometimes more vulnerable in cost-cutting phases. Understanding how layoffs unfold can help workers interpret signals and prepare proactively.
The process typically involves leadership assessing team needs, role redundancies, and budget constraints. Affected employees receive communication aligned with company policy, often including severance, transition support, or internal redeployment. While not always public, impact areas vary by department and timing, underscoring the importance of staying informed through official channels and reliable sources.

Q: Are layoffs during meta reductions permanent or temporary?
A: Most layoffs reflect structural changes aimed at long-term agility. Meta continues evolving into AI, immersive experiences, and metaverse investments, which may shift resource allocation—temporary adjustments are common in dynamic tech environments.
Q: How can someone safeguard their career if working at or applying to meta-related roles?
A: Focus on continuous learning, enhancing adaptable skills, building diverse professional networks, and staying updated on company news. Flexibility and proactive preparation strengthen resilience.
